Shopify代码模式:高效产品传递技巧

2025-01-11

在电子商务领域,Shopify作为一款流行的电商平台,为商家提供了丰富的功能,其中产品相关内容的传递是至关重要的。以下将详细介绍Shopify中如何通过代码模式实现产品相关内容的传递。

首先,我们需要了解Shopify的Liquid模板语言,它是Shopify的核心,用于生成动态内容。在Liquid中,我们可以通过使用变量、循环、条件语句等语法来传递产品相关内容。

变量传递

在Shopify中,每个产品都有一个唯一的ID,我们可以通过获取这个ID来传递产品相关内容。以下是一个简单的示例

```liquid

{% assign product_id = 12345 %}

{% assign product = all_products[product_id] %}

{{ product. }}

{{ product.description }}

```

在这个示例中,我们首先通过`assign`语句创建了一个名为`product_id`的变量,并赋值为12345。然后,我们使用`all_products`集合来获取对应ID的产品信息,并将其赋值给`product`变量。接下来,我们通过`{{ product. }}`、`{{ product.description }}`和`{{ product.featured_image | img_url: 'large' }}`等表达式来获取产品的标题、描述和主图。

循环传递

在Shopify中,我们经常需要展示多个产品。这时,我们可以使用循环语句来遍历产品集合,并传递每个产品的相关内容。以下是一个示例

```liquid

{% for product in collections.product.products %}

{{ product. }}

{{ product.description }}

{% endfor %}

```

在这个示例中,我们使用`for`循环遍历`collections.product.products`集合中的每个产品,并获取其标题、描述和主图。每个产品信息被封装在一个`div`标签中,以便于后续的样式处理。

条件语句传递

在展示产品信息时,我们可能需要根据某些条件来决定是否显示某些内容。这时,我们可以使用条件语句来实现。以下是一个示例

```liquid

{% if product.available %}

产品库存充足

{% else %}

产品库存不足

{% endif %}

```

在这个示例中,我们使用`if`条件语句来判断产品是否可用。如果产品库存充足,则显示“产品库存充足”,否则显示“产品库存不足”。

,我们可以灵活地在Shopify中传递产品相关内容。在实际应用中,我们可以根据具体需求调整代码,以达到最佳效果。

标签:

版权声明

AI导航网内容全部来自网络,版权争议与本站无关,如果您认为侵犯了您的合法权益,请联系我们删除,并向所有持版权者致最深歉意!本站所发布的一切学习教程、软件等资料仅限用于学习体验和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。请自觉下载后24小时内删除,如果您喜欢该资料,请支持正版!